THE EDITOR, Sir:
REFERENCE IS made to a letter published in your newspaper of Wednesday, January 21, 2004, written by one H.A.P. Prendergast under the headline: 'East Rural St. Andrew MP, where are you?'
The writer, who claims to be a Minister of Religion, questions whether or not the MP for St. Andrew East Rural is male or female. One can only conclude that he/she never voted in the last General Election, or he/she would have known the sex of the candidates.
Further, the writer suggests, "that the only time you see or hear about these people is when there is an election and these people want your votes". While this observation might hold true for some persons, it is certainly not true for Joseph Hibbert, Member of Parliament for St. Andrew East Rural, who has devoted his life to working in his constituency.
It is ironic that the writer's concern is in respect of the sewage disposal system in Harbour View, a matter which was very much in the news as a result of the MP's interest and action.
